Patrick Swayze's response to his pancreatic cancer treatment has been "excellent", with the 'Dirty Dancing' star further boosted by the support from his fans.

"We're thrilled and grateful for the positive response Patrick has shown towards his treatment," the 'Ghost' actor and his wife Lisa Niemi told People magazine.

"Also, we can't help but feel that all the prayers, meditations and good thoughts sent his way by everyone has made a difference. Thank you!"

The 55-year-old's doctor, George Fisher, added: "Patrick Swayze continues to respond well to his treatment for pancreatic cancer. Because of his excellent response, he will continue the same therapy at Stanford."

Swayze, who last month revealed the cancer diagnosis, has been undergoing chemotherapy treatment, according to his spokesperson.
